Jacob Tanaka, vocalist & guitarist/main songwriter/composer for the four-piece rock band YANUSHI, who handles all instrumentation, vocals, recording, and mixing himself, has completed his first solo work in a year, following the double-album masterpiece "Think yourself, please".
Featuring saxophonist Pueru, the soulful and exhilarating "PINK KELOID" and Featuring Kaori Sakakibara (Lamp) on backing vocals, the album presents the sweetly dreamlike, lyrical tracks "Go or DIE" and "Something in The Air" along with several guest appearances. Furthermore, the artist introduced fresh arrangements centered around piano and classical guitar, alongside synthesizers and programming, adding new dimensions to the 10-track collection. A singer-songwriter and home-recording artist who plays many instruments including guitar, bass, drums, and piano on his own, and handles everything from recording and mixing to video production himself. He began creating music during his student days and has consistently released his work primarily on SoundCloud and YouTube, continuing his musical activities at his own pace ever since. In 2018, he released his first album, "A Knife in the Hot Water", on "TONOFON" a label headed by Shugo Tokumaru. Since 2020, he has been consistently releasing works through NEWFOLK. His deep love for and knowledge of rock and popular music, cultivated since childhood his unique, masterful playing skills honed single-mindedly as a guitar kid and his natural sense of melody and exceptional songwriting have earned him widespread acclaim across all generations. In addition to his solo work, he is active as a session guitarist and as the vocalist and guitarist for the four-piece rock band "YANUSHI".
